    It's worth playing for a bit different experience. It actually contains some real music videos that you get into from time to time while playing the campaign, little set pieces created around a song. For example, your band trashes a hotel pool, running afoul of a security firm which uses a T-Rex for enforcement so you end up running from a dinosaur in the band's van while playing The Automatic's "Monster" . Its use of Lego-shaped jewels on the charts is annoying (IMO) and takes a bit of getting used to, but otherwise it's a lot of fun.
